PSG plot Sam swoop
By VIC PEACOCK
Published: 17 minutes ago


SAMIR NASRI is closer to ending his Manchester City nightmare — with Paris St-Germain stepping up their attempt to sign him.

The midfielder has fallen out of favour with boss Roberto Mancini and has started just half of City’s Premier League games this season.

Mancini has publicly criticised performances of the French star, a £24million buy from Arsenal in 2011 who helped City win the title last season.

But City have all but lost the title to Manchester United this year and must overcome a tough FA Cup semi-final to avoid a barren campaign.

Nasri increasingly fears for his international future ahead of next year’s World Cup finals.

French league leaders PSG have now opened discussions with the Marseilles-born player’s advisers.

Officials from the club’s owner, Qatar Sports Investments, are understood to have contacted the 25-year-old’s father Abdelhamid.

And the mega-rich Paris outfit will offer City the chance to recoup their outlay on Nasri, who is under contract until 2015.

PSG sporting director Leonardo is a known fan of Nasri and tried to sign him from Arsenal two years ago.
